To keep track of what's happening in the 'real' summer of sport I've written a couple of mashups and iGoogle gadgets.

First off is an iGoogle gadget that shows the current NBL ladder...

...and Hit For Six is my home of cricket:


It's got a map that locates the exact position (center of the pitch where satellite coverage allows) of every game that's got a live score available, a map of upcoming matches everywhere they enjoy the sound of leather on willow, and a continuously growing map of every cricket ground in the world.

There's two iGoogle widgets to go along with it, Live Scores Map and Cricket Schedule Map.

Everything I've mentioned is written with the Google Mashup Editor, which I've found myself spending a lot of time playing with lately. It's a compelling tool, gives me the ability to put together a web site that looks the way I'd like it to without too much faffing about with CSS and Javascript.

It doesn't hurt that the GME team are responsive to feedback and aren't shy about releasing new features and bug fixes.
